What is Lava Network?
Lava is a modular network that uses incentive pools to attract fast, reliable, and cost-efficient infrastructure providers, starting with RPC and indexing.
More about Lava Network
Lava Network is the first modular data access layer for blockchains, designed to provide fast, reliable, and cost-efficient data services. The network introduces a novel concept called "specs," which are modular primitives that allow contributors to permissionlessly add support for new chains and data services to the base protocol. Initially, Lava supports RPC (Remote Procedure Call) services, but it plans to expand by integrating with indexing and API partners like Subsquid.
Lava Network Key Features:
- Modular Architecture:
- Specs: Modular primitives enabling permissionless addition of support for new chains and data services.
- Flexible Integration: Starting with RPC services, with plans to incorporate indexing and API services to offer a broader range of data access options.
- Dynamic and Scalable Markets:
- Data Consumers: Developers and data consumers send requests to Lava's network of data providers (node operators). The protocol incentivizes providers to offer high-performance services, algorithmically pairing consumers with the best available node.
- Data Providers: RPC node runners, indexers, and other data service providers join Lava to reach more developers and monetize their existing infrastructure. Providers benefit from a dynamic market where they can meet the growing demand for blockchain data.
- Crypto-Economic Guarantees:
- Quality of Service: Lava ensures high standards of speed, uptime, and data accuracy through crypto-economic guarantees. This mechanism incentivizes providers to maintain top-quality services.
- Incentivized Public RPC Programs: Specific chains, such as Evmos, Axelar, and NEAR, participate in programs where they pay node operators to deliver quality RPC services. This ensures that data consumers receive reliable and high-performance data access.
- Peer-to-Peer Network:
- Node Operators: Lava leverages a peer-to-peer network of node operators to create a unified platform for accessing multi-chain data. This network architecture supports over 30 blockchain networks, ensuring broad and efficient data access.
- Testnet and Provider Participation:
- Extensive Testnet: Lava's testnet includes over 250 providers, such as large entities like Blockdaemon. This extensive testnet helps to ensure robustness and reliability before full deployment.
How Lava Network Works:
- For Developers and Data Consumers:
- Lava provides easy, fast, and reliable access to data across more than 30 blockchain networks. The protocol's incentive system ensures that data providers deliver high-performance services, and it uses algorithms to match consumers with the best available nodes.
- For Data Providers:
- Providers can join Lava to expand their reach to more developers and monetize their infrastructure. Through programs like Incentivized Public RPC, providers are compensated by participating chains for delivering quality services, ensuring they have strong incentives to maintain high standards.
Lava Network creates a comprehensive and efficient platform for accessing multi-chain blockchain data, facilitating seamless integration and high-quality service delivery for both data consumers and providers.
Key services & use cases powered by Lava Network as a Web3 infrastructure provider
- Constant Availability:
- Peer-to-Peer Architecture: Lava operates on a fully peer-to-peer network, eliminating single points of failure. Even if the Lava chain halts, developers can still connect to node providers, ensuring uninterrupted service.
- Data Consistency:
- Cross-Referenced Responses: Responses from node providers are cross-referenced to ensure data consistency. Any detected frauds are resolved on-chain, discouraging bad actors and maintaining data integrity.
- Optimized Speed:
- Geolocation and QoS Scoring: Requests are dynamically routed to the fastest node providers in the network based on geolocation and Quality of Service (QoS) scoring, providing optimized performance for users.
- Permissionless Chain Integration:
- Add Specifications: Blockchain and rollup developers can permissionlessly add specifications for their chains to Lava. This feature allows for the bootstrapping of RPC providers without the need for centralized approval.
These key services and use cases highlight Lava Network's robust and decentralized infrastructure, designed to provide reliable, consistent, and high-performance data services for Web3 applications.
Lava Network Resources
Lava Network Documentation
Lava Network Github
lavanet
lavanet has 38 repositories available. Follow their code on GitHub.
https://github.com/lavanet
Lava Network Forum
Â
Â